Rosenblatt analyst Catharine Trebnick raised the firm’s price target on RingCentral (RNG) to $37.50 from $32 and keeps a Buy rating on the shares after a “solid” Q4 report. Management’s FY26 guide for 4%-5% total revenue growth and about $590M in free cash flow “underscores a durable profitable growth profile,” the analyst tells investors.
